Output 27f14bf40d0dceedd3fc20dfd66cf5d446da91707ecc0249eb7e40125f1eae98:0

value
5500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b65b92dde684d8557071865713c2341cf2a1bd OP_EQUAL
address
37QcGsbAYchH2EHxwwAyMBcCBzVmy46caL
transaction
27f14bf40d0dceedd3fc20dfd66cf5d446da91707ecc0249eb7e40125f1eae98
confirmations
282333
spent
true